After nearly five successful years as Intel’s CIO, Stevenson will transition to a new executive role at Intel. Stevenson will serve as chief operating officer for the Client and Internet of Things Businesses and Systems Architecture (CISA) Group reporting to Dr. Venkata “Murthy” Renduchintala. She will remain on Intel’s management committee.
